Diet The forest habitat provides the red-foot with an abundance of fallen fruits such as wild plum. It also eats wild mushrooms, vines, grasses, succulents and carrion, and is attracted to yellow and red flowers. Status in The Wild Not Evaluated WebThe Redfoot Tortoise (Chelonoidis carbonaria ) originates from central and northern South America. and Central America. It has also been introduced to several Caribbean islands. They are a medium sized tortoise. The males are larger with a very concave plastron. They are also very intelligent animals and may approach you to see if you have any food for them. - Redfoot tortoises are beautiful tortoises with incredible bold personalities WebJul 31, 2013 · Redfoot’s are omnivorous. They fill roughly the same ecological niche as the Eastern Box turtle of this country, so their respective diets have very similar components- insects, carrion, fruit, mushrooms, etc. The Redfoot tortoise gets its calcium by consuming carrion, insects, and mammal feces.

They can live in an outdoor enclosure if temperatures don’t fall below 60-65°F (15.5 – 18.5°C). When the climate doesn’t permit it, red foot tortoises should winter indoors.
